The mission of Anduril's Air Dominance and Strike Division is to fundamentally reshape the way future peer to peer conflicts are fought by developing next generation collaborative combat aircraft, advanced effects, and the software that powers these autonomous weapons. As the Head of Operations, you'll be responsible for the full operational scope of the one of our business lines from business operations to production and sustainment infrastructure, partnering closely with the General Manager as well as Functional leaders. You will own the operational engine that enables our business to scale through hypergrowth and into its next chapter: IPO readiness, production at volume, fielded system sustainment, and the organizational evolution required to support it all.
Here's what you'll do:
- Own all aspects of business line business operations and infrastructure, ensuring business development, engineering, and production teams have what they need when they need it to execute
- Serve as the business line General Manager's chief strategist to balance resource and execution risk against our massive growth plans, regularly monitoring financials to help guide us toward our profitability targets
- Translate growth signals into demand across all operational infrastructure including staffing, real estate, test ranges, classified infrastructure, and production and collaborate with cross-functional partners across Anduril to deliver
- Own the business line's governance structure from business reviews to annual planning and employee onboarding to all hands, developing and evolving information pathways as the organization scales
- Collaborate closely with division leadership to evolve the organizational structure and define and implement strong hiring, onboarding, and execution standards for key functions so we maintain a culture of "doing things differently"
- Execute on special projects, evolve internal processes, spearhead the stand up of new functions, and lead M&A efforts as needed
Here's who you are:
- You're a systems thinker who loves solving complex, ambiguous, cross-functional problems in a people-centric way
- You're both high ownership and low ego, approaching everything with strong outcome orientation and high humility
- You've built flexible operational infrastructure at a high-growth company and know when to tear down and rebuild
- You have experience with hardware production scaling through fielding, including rigorous metrics monitoring, problem identification, and resolution
- You have deep financial acumen including unit economics, manufacturing finance, and P&L management
- You're operationally rigorous with a bias toward discipline, efficiency, and management via metrics
- You have a proven ability to evolve organizations, coach senior leaders, and make hard talent calls
- You're have the ability to move between 30,000 ft and tactical, getting into the weeds when necessary
- Must be eligible to hold a US Top Secret clearance
